Wall to Wall is a South Korean thriller movie, featuring Kang Ha Neul in the lead role. The story explores themes of financial struggle, isolation and the dark side of seemingly ordinary life. The plot revolves around a man who finally buys his dream apartment but finds it transformed into a nightmare due to unforeseen circumstances.
Here are the latest updates on the release date, plot, character details, and streaming information of the film.
Wall to Wall: Plot and Character Details
The upcoming movie Wall to Wall follows the story of No Woo Sung (played by Kang Ha Neul), a 30-something office worker. He invests all his savings, loans and even money acquired from his mother's farm to purchase a 84-square-meter Korean apartment. Receiving the ownership of his own place felt like a dream come true to him, and he hopes for a happy life there. However, soon, the peace of his life gets snatched away by unexplainable happenings.

The apartment was plagued by unsettling noises coming from within its walls, creating a sense of unease and resulting in insomnia for him. No Woo Sung's neighbors accused him of being the source of the noise, creating tension between them and forcing him to investigate the mystery himself. Wall to Wall: Release date
The psychological thriller movie is set to premiere on Netflix on Friday, July 18, 2025. This 1 hour and 58 minute-long film is directed by Kim Tae Joon, who previously made his mark on the OTT platform with the 2023 crime thriller film Unlocked.
Wall to Wall: Supporting cast

Seo Hyeon Woo plays the role of Yeong Jin Ho, a neighbor of No Woo Sung. As the suspicious noise begins to haunt the apartment, the two of them team up to solve the mystery behind it.
Yeom Hye Ran stars as Jeon Eun Hwa, a resident representative of the apartment complex, who works towards maintaining harmony among the residents, for a peaceful living environment.
Jeon Jin Oh plays the role of Jeon Gwang Cheol, a resident of Apartment 1301, who helps drive the plot forward.

IANS Jenna Ortega returns as Wednesday Addams in Season 2, arriving August 6, 2025, on Netflix. Wednesday returned with its second season on Netflix on August 6, 2025 amid high expectations from fans. Season 2 of the much-awaited show is set to be released in two parts. The first part of the show came out on August 6, 2025, with four episodes, and the second part will be out on September 3, 2025. The list of episodes released on August 6, 2025: Episode 1 – Here We Woe Again, Episode 2 – It's My Party and I'll Woe If I Want To, Episode 3 – Dance the Night a Woe, Episode 4 – Now You See Me, Now You Woe. Part 2 of Wednesday season 2 will release on September 3, 2025. The four episodes are Episode 5 – Let Me Woe You Again, Episode 6 – The Final Woe Down Part 1, Episode 7 – The Final Woe Down Part 2, and Episode 8 – The Final Woe Down Part 3. Jenna Ortega is back as Wednesday Addams, and Catherine Zeta-Jones, Luis Guzmán, Isaac Ordonez, and Luyanda Unati Lewis-Nyawo have all been promoted to series regulars for Season 2, according to IMDb. Zeta-Jones plays Morticia, while Guzmán plays Gomez and Ordonez plays Pugsley. Emma Myers, Joy Sunday, Hunter Doohan, Victor Dorobantu, Moosa Mostafa, and Georgie Farmer will also be returning, as will Fred Armisen and Jamie McShane in guest roles. Netflix renewed Wednesday for a third season on July 23, 2025. The announcement was made days before the release of season 2. The release date of Wednesday season 3 is not confirmed yet 'Our goal for season 3 is the same as it is for every season: to make it the best season of Wednesday we possibly can,' showrunners Al Gough told Tudum, as quoted by Entertainment. 'We want to continue digging deeper into our characters while expanding the world of Nevermore and Wednesday.' We will be seeing more Addams Family members and learning more family secrets in Season 3!' Millar further stated.

BTS J-Hope's Sister Jung Ji-woo Slams ‘Pregnancy' Rumours: ‘Getting Out Of Hand'

Ji-woo, who has been married since 2021, has previously shared that she and her husband are planning to start a family. BTS member J-Hope's sister, Jung Ji-woo, has taken a strong stand against invasive and inappropriate social media comments regarding her personal life. The influencer and entrepreneur recently called out a section of internet users for spreading baseless rumours about her pregnancy and questioning her choices, calling the situation 'out of hand." In a pointed message shared via Instagram Stories, Ji-woo highlighted one particularly offensive comment that read in Korean, 'Aren't you pregnant? Or you lost the baby? There is no bump and you are wearing tight clothes and doing exercise," accompanied by a sad emoji. Shocked by the unsolicited speculation, she responded, '…? Was about to reply, but the comment disappeared. We're trying for a baby, but there's nothing to share yet. Still, I'm honestly shocked that someone I don't even know could ask such a personal and inappropriate question about our private life. Even my close friends wouldn't go there." She continued to express her frustration at the baseless rumours swirling around her. 'When did I ever say 'I'm pregnant'? I've said nothing, but some people here are making up stories like they're confirmed facts. Now it's gone from 'she's pregnant' to 'she had a miscarriage' to 'she's out drinking'? Seriously?" Ji-woo added, 'I've been ignoring it because it's so far from the truth, but it's getting out of hand. Show some respect, please." Ji-woo, who has been married since 2021, has previously shared that she and her husband are planning to start a family. In a March 2025 chat with her younger brother J-Hope, she openly talked about wanting a baby, a moment that was met with warmth and excitement. J-Hope had said at the time, 'If it's a nephew, I anticipate having so much fun with him," and added that he'd spoil a niece with gifts.
